With the Sharks on the bye, the ET Stand takes a step back to assess the season so far. The highs, the frustrations, and whether Cronulla are getting what they deserve or not.
Joined by ET Stand debutant Glen Thompson, the boys unpack the cult Sharks concepts of “Sweet Justice” and “Fair Justice” and how they apply to this current side.
The show also dives into the return of the Disruptor discussion and the growing impact of set restarts and six-agains on momentum, with a bigger question emerging about whether the game is shifting towards blowout patterns rather than back-and-forth contests.
Around the grounds, we look at the Storm’s trajectory, Parramatta’s struggles under Jason Ryles, pressure building at the Dragons, and whether Perth can ever truly become a rugby league market.
